Rainwater drainage services involve installing, repairing, and maintaining systems designed to direct excess water away from a property’s foundation and landscaping. These systems typically include gutters, downspouts, and underground drainage pipes that work together to manage rainwater runoff effectively. Proper drainage helps prevent water from pooling around the home’s foundation, which can lead to structural issues, basement flooding, and water damage. Local contractors specializing in rainwater drainage can assess a property’s unique needs and recommend solutions that ensure rainwater is directed safely away from the building.
This service is essential for addressing common issues caused by poor drainage, such as basement flooding, soil erosion, and landscape damage. When rainwater isn't properly managed, it can seep into basements or crawl spaces, causing mold growth and structural weakening over time. Additionally, standing water around the foundation can lead to cracks and shifting, which may require costly repairs. Rainwater drainage solutions help homeowners avoid these problems by ensuring water flows smoothly away from the property, reducing the risk of damage and maintaining the integrity of the home.
Properties that often benefit from rainwater drainage services include single-family homes, multi-unit residences, and commercial buildings. Homes with flat or poorly sloped roofs, inadequate gutter systems, or landscaping that directs water toward the foundation are common candidates for drainage improvements. Properties situated on sloped land or in areas with frequent heavy rainfall are also more likely to need professional drainage solutions. The overview below groups typical Rainwater Drainage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Johnstown, PA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for routine repairs like fixing minor leaks or clearing blockages generally range from $250 to $600. Many local contractors handle these common jobs within this middle price band. Fewer projects tend to fall into the higher or lower ends of this range.
Pipe Replacements - Replacing damaged or outdated drainpipes usually costs between $1,000 and $3,000 for most residential properties. Larger, more complex piping projects can push costs above $4,000, though these are less common.
Full System Installations - Installing a new rainwater drainage system or replacing an entire setup typically falls in the $4,000 to $8,000 range. Many projects in this category are mid-sized and stay within this band, with larger installations reaching higher costs.
Major Drainage Overhauls - Extensive drainage system overhauls or custom solutions can cost $10,000 or more. Such large-scale projects are less frequent and often involve complex site conditions or extensive work.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is rainwater drainage service? Rainwater drainage service involves installing, repairing, or maintaining systems that direct rainwater away from buildings and landscapes to prevent water damage and flooding.
How do local contractors handle rainwater drainage issues? Local contractors assess the property, recommend appropriate drainage solutions, and install or repair systems such as gutters, downspouts, and drainage pipes to manage rainwater effectively.
What types of rainwater drainage systems are available? Common systems include gutter and downspout setups, French drains, surface drains, and underground piping designed to channel rainwater safely away from structures.
Why is proper rainwater drainage important for properties in Johnstown, PA? Proper drainage helps prevent water pooling, foundation damage, and landscape erosion, especially during heavy rainfalls common in the area.
